Nuttall's Death Camass

I love the spindly yellow stamans and the dainty white flowers on this wildflower. It is dotting the pastures right now adding a festive mood. Much to my surprise, however, it is highly poisonous and avoided by animals. Apparently the ants find the pollen attractive, as many of these little plants hosted small ant hills at their base.
